@chickenjdk/build
Preparing search index...
buildIndividual
Function buildIndividual
buildIndividual
(
sourceDirectory
:
string
,
outputDirectory
:
string
,
__namedParameters
:
{
extraBabelPlugins
?:
TransformerPlugin
[]
;
extraEsbuildPlugins
?:
Plugin
[]
;
fileExtension
?:
`
.
${
string
}
`
;
outputFormat
:
"esm"
|
"cjs"
|
"iife"
;
projectRoot
?:
string
;
rewriteExtensions
?:
boolean
;
sourceMaps
?:
boolean
;
sourceRoot
?:
string
;
}
,
)
:
Promise
<
BuildResult
<
{
bundle
:
false
;
entryPoints
:
string
[]
;
format
:
"esm"
|
"cjs"
|
"iife"
;
minify
:
false
;
outdir
:
string
;
outExtension
:
{
".js"
:
`
.
${
string
}
`
}
;
plugins
:
{
name
:
string
;
setup
(
build
:
PluginBuild
)
:
void
}
[]
;
sourcemap
:
boolean
;
}
,
>
,
>
Parameters
sourceDirectory
:
string
outputDirectory
:
string
__namedParameters
:
{
extraBabelPlugins
?:
TransformerPlugin
[]
;
extraEsbuildPlugins
?:
Plugin
[]
;
fileExtension
?:
`
.
${
string
}
`
;
outputFormat
:
"esm"
|
"cjs"
|
"iife"
;
projectRoot
?:
string
;
rewriteExtensions
?:
boolean
;
sourceMaps
?:
boolean
;
sourceRoot
?:
string
;
}
Returns
Promise
<
BuildResult
<
{
bundle
:
false
;
entryPoints
:
string
[]
;
format
:
"esm"
|
"cjs"
|
"iife"
;
minify
:
false
;
outdir
:
string
;
outExtension
:
{
".js"
:
`
.
${
string
}
`
}
;
plugins
:
{
name
:
string
;
setup
(
build
:
PluginBuild
)
:
void
}
[]
;
sourcemap
:
boolean
;
}
,
>
,
>
Settings
Member Visibility
Protected
Inherited
External
Theme
OS
Light
Dark
@chickenjdk/build
Loading...